Solution for -25x^2+100x=90 equation:



-25x^2+100x=90
We move all terms to the left:
-25x^2+100x-(90)=0
a = -25; b = 100; c = -90;
Δ = b2-4ac
Δ = 1002-4·(-25)·(-90)
Δ = 1000
The delta value is higher than zero, so the equation has two solutions
We use following formulas to calculate our solutions:
$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}$
$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}$

The end solution:
$\sqrt{\Delta}=\sqrt{1000}=\sqrt{100*10}=\sqrt{100}*\sqrt{10}=10\sqrt{10}$
$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}=\frac{-(100)-10\sqrt{10}}{2*-25}=\frac{-100-10\sqrt{10}}{-50} $
$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}=\frac{-(100)+10\sqrt{10}}{2*-25}=\frac{-100+10\sqrt{10}}{-50} $
